Appeals for Teacher Assessed Grades 2021

Student Smilling Exam Results

The summer 2021 exam series could not take place because of the COVID-19 pandemic. As many students as possible will now receive qualifications based on Teacher Assessed Grades, which are based on the content they have been taught.

Below sets out the exceptional appeals processes for results issued in summer 2021 in line with the JCQ and relevant awarding organisations.

The appeals process for summer 2021 allows students to appeal their grades where they believe there has been an error. Students can discuss any concerns in the first instance with the teachers but if they have evidence that there has been an error they can request the College to review whether an administrative or procedural error has been made.

Where the College does not believe that an error has been made but a student believes that an error persists, a student may ask the College to submit an appeal to the relevant awarding organisation on their behalf. The College will submit the student’s appeal if requested and must provide the required full supporting evidence.

City and Guilds Qualifications

The appeals process for these qualifications mirrors the JCQ process and Nottingham College’s Appeal process for this year. However, there are some differences based on the different ways these qualifications are assessed and how the Teacher Assessed Grade process has been applied.

The timelines for appeals will be in line with the none-priority appeals in section 5.

Teacher Assessed Grades for these qualifications are at component level and some of the components are not graded.

For these reasons, appeals must be made a component level, however, an appeal can be submitted for multiple components using the student appeals form.
